Abstract

This is Abigail Bond Halling's submission for the 2026 Kevin and Tam Ross Undergraduate Research Prize, which won second place. It contains their essay on using library resources, and a summary of their research project on human-primate interactions and projections at the Western zoo site, and their bibliography.

Abigail is a fourth-year student at Chapman University, majoring in Sociology and Anthropology. Their faculty mentors are Dr. Steven Pfaff and Dr. Kyle Harp-Rushing.
